Hi guys,

 

I'm having trouble with using the Type Tool and the Captions within the Text Panel.

 

This has happened in the past couple of days or at least, it's when I have noticed.

 

When the Type Tool is selected and when I click in the Programm Panel, like usually to type text nothing happens.

 

A red line now appears at the top and across the said panel. I am still able to drag a box but nothing happens after that.

 

Likewise with the Text panel and the captions. When I create a new caption track, and create a caption, I am able to create it and type in it, but nothing appears.

 

I've tried uninstalling the 25.1 version and re-installling - Nothing.

I've tried installing the 25.0 version and the same problem - Nothing.

I've tried creating a new project and opening an older project - Nothing.

Lastly, I have also tried turning my Mac off and turning back on - Nothing.

 

In the 24.6.4 version, it works but ideally I'd like to be using the most updated version.

 

I would appreacite any help, screengrab provided.

1. Premiere Pro 25.5.0
2. Macbook Pro M1, MacOs Tahoe 26.0.1

After updating macOS, all text layers stopped displaying — they show normally in the timeline but not in the playback monitor or final export. I’ve already cleared cache files, reinstalled the program, tested across all existing projects, and even created brand new ones, but the issue persists. When adding new text, the layer appears in the timeline as expected, yet the playback monitor shows nothing except a strange red line, which I’m not sure is related. Everything worked fine before the macOS update.
